Ingredients
- 2 cups fresh blackberries
- 1/2 cup fresh basil leaves
- 1 cup fresh lemon juice
- 1/2 cup honey (or more to taste)
- 4 cups cold water
- Ice cubes
Instructions
- Start by washing the blackberries and basil leaves thoroughly. Remove any stems from the basil leaves.
- In a blender, combine the blackberries, basil leaves, lemon juice, and honey. Blend until smooth.
- Strain the mixture through a fine mesh sieve into a pitcher to remove any seeds or large pieces.
- Add cold water to the pitcher and stir well to combine.
- Taste the lemonade and adjust sweetness with more honey if needed.
- Chill the lemonade in the refrigerator for at least an hour.
- Serve the blackberry basil lemonade over ice and garnish with a sprig of fresh basil.

Tips
- For a sweeter version, add more honey to taste.
- You can also try adding in some sparkling water for a fizzy twist.
- Experiment with different fruits like strawberries or raspberries for a new flavor profile.
